Hp3..........hp525efi........?
Ok so now we will have two motors to choose from that push 525hp? One a 502ci and the other a new 496.
According to Powerboat mag the HP3 will be in production for pleasure boats in 2003. Really great looking motor, page 41 Sept. 2002.
Anyone have any info as far as pricing, weight etc........... I cant imagine both would stay in production for long.

Merc is getting undercut on this one BIG TIME...But hey, It's GM's motors and they can do with them as they please, right?
GM wants to sell Merc the motors ready to go out-of-the-box, just add fluids and a drive...Merc doesn't like doing that because it kills their profit margins...they'd prefer to buy blocks, add some good internals and sell the motors with a $20,000 blue paint job.
It'll be interesting to see where this leads. All in all, the HP3 is an excellent power-plant!
